The Russian world champion had a motorcycle accident

Sergei Shubenkov’s collarbone was broken.

Sergei Šubenkov won silver at the World Championships in Doha 2019. PDO

2015 world champion in 110 meter hurdles Sergei Shubenkov has had a motorcycle accident, a Russian site Champions news.

Šubenkov, 32, flew off a brand new motocross bike while riding in the woods after athletics practice.

The Russian star’s collarbone was broken in a crash. He will go for tests on Monday to find out if the clavicle needs surgery.

From Shubenkov’s coach From Sergei Klevtsov felt no sympathy for his protégé. He pestered the pager with harsh words.

– The fact that Šubenkov jumped on the back of a motorcycle is really unprofessional. I have always praised Jelena Isinbaeva’s example to other athletes. Yelena said she would never go skating because it’s too dangerous, Klevtsov compared.

– And now an athlete who only has a couple of years left in his career decided to take such a risk. This is really a big disappointment.

Klevtsov promised to continue coaching Šubenkov, but is not sure when the paddler will be able to return to the track.

Šubenkov took his most recent medal at the 2019 World Championships in Doha when he finished second. His record is 12.92 run in the summer of 2018.
